Toast bread until golden for crispy texture that holds the creamy tuna perfectly. Use fresh herbs, cheese, or chili flakes for extra flavor and customization. Assemble just before serving to avoid soggy bread. Refrigerate tuna mixture separately for quick breakfasts later. Reheat gently in a skillet or oven for best crispness afterward every time.

This tuna toast combines crispy bread, creamy tuna filling, melted cheese, and fresh toppings for a quick homemade breakfast packed with comforting flavor.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 20 minutes
Course Breakfast, Lunch, Snack
Cuisine American
Servings 6 slices
Calories 390 kcal

Equipment

  • Mixing bowl
  • Large Skillet
  • Spatula
  • Knife
  • Cutting board
  • Toaster
  • Serving Tray

Ingredients
  

Tuna Mixture

  • 2 cans tuna drained well
  • 0.25 cup mayonnaise for creamy texture
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ice freshly squeezed
  • 0.25 cup green onions finely chopped
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per freshly ground

Toast Base

  • 6 slices sourdough bread thick sliced
  • 0.5 cup cheddar cheese shredded
  • 1 tablespoon butter for crisp texture
  • 1 piece tomato thinly sliced

For Serving

  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ley chopped
  • 0.5 teaspoon chili flakes optional
  • 1 piece lemon cut into wedges

Instructions
 

  • Mix tuna, mayonnaise, lemon juice, green onions, and black pepper in a bowl until creamy.
  • Butter both sides of the bread lightly for crisp golden texture during toasting.
  • Toast bread in a skillet until golden brown outside while remaining slightly soft inside.
  • Spread tuna mixture evenly over each toast slice without overloading the bread.
  • Top with cheddar cheese and tomato slices. Heat briefly until the cheese melts smoothly.
  • Serve warm with parsley, chili flakes, and lemon wedges for bright balanced flavor.

Notes

Toast bread longer for crispier texture or less for softer bites. Refrigerate tuna mixture separately to maintain fresh texture later. Assemble carefully to avoid overfilling and soggy toast. Customize flavors with avocado, cucumbers, hot sauce, or mozzarella. Store leftovers refrigerated for up to two days and reheat gently in a skillet for best crispness.
